2 Boulevard Jaques Dalcroze occupies a prominent corner of the Rive Roundabout and is ideally-situated at the intersection of the old City and the CBD. As a result, its four facades offer exceptional views of the old city and across the main street leading to the lake front area.
Operating as a hub for public transportation and host to a bi-weekly fresh produce market, the surrounding area is a destination for residents and businesspeople alike.
Acquired in 1985, this elegant 19th Century building has been returned to its original splendor and many exquisite architectural details have been carefully restored and preserved.

Most of the building is comprised of residential apartments featuring 12-ft ceilings, herringbone wooden floors, marble fireplaces, plaster cornices, and original woodwork.
The remaining commercial floors are rented to law firms, physicians and private equity funds. Due to its high visibility and significant foot traffic, Touring Club Suisse, a Swiss motor club, also selected this property for their flagship offices.
